Understanding the fundamentals of wine tasting begins with familiarity with the key parts. The major components contributing to flavor are sweetness, acidity, tannin, and alcohol - Favorite Wine Tasting Locations You Must Visit. Every wine has its unique balance, influenced by the grape selection, area, and vinification course of. Recognizing these elements permits a taster to appreciate the complexity in each sip.
Visual examination is the first step within the tasting process. Swirling the wine in a glass oxygenates it, bringing out the aromas which are essential to understanding the wine's essence. Observing colours ranging from deep purple to pale straw supplies insight into the wine's age and selection. The clarity and brilliance of the wine additionally provide clues about its quality.
Next, the olfactory experience takes precedence. The nostril is often thought of probably the most essential part of tasting. Constructing an awareness of common aromas may be useful. Fruits, flowers, spices, and earthy notes are often current. Taking time to inhale deeply earlier than tasting allows for a more profound appreciation of a wine's bouquet.

When it comes to tasting, the method must be deliberate and thoughtful. Small sips are advisable, allowing the wine to linger in the mouth. This technique allows the taster to discern the complicated layers of flavors. Noting the preliminary style, the mid-palate, and the finish contributes to an entire understanding of the wine’s profile.
One Other essential side of wine tasting is the understanding of balance and construction. A well-balanced wine presents harmonious flavors the place no single factor overwhelms the others. Analyzing how acidity interacts with sweetness and tannins will assist in assessing the overall composition of the wine.
Wines can vary considerably from one vintage to another due to environmental factors, which makes understanding the idea of terroir important. Terroir refers to the geographical and weather conditions, in addition to the winemaking practices that have an effect on the ultimate product. This relationship between the land and the wine can influence its flavor spectrum dramatically.

- Start by observing the wine’s look; tilt the glass to evaluate clarity, color depth, and viscosity as these components can point out the wine's age and body.
- Swirl the wine gently in the glass to launch its aromatic compounds, enhancing the olfactory experience.
- Take a moment to inhale the aromas before tasting; note the complexity and the first scent classes similar to fruity, earthy, floral, or spicy.
- When tasting, permit a small amount of wine to cover your palate, guaranteeing to take note of the initial style, mid-palate flavors, and end to evaluate its structure.
- Pay consideration to the tannins present; they can have an result on the feel and mouthfeel, giving insights into the wine's aging potential.
- Contemplate the acidity stage, which may provide freshness to the wine, balancing sweetness and enhancing food pairings.
- Use a scorecard or journal to jot down observations about every wine, including flavors, aromas, and private impressions to match later.
- Experiment with food pairings during tastings, as this can considerably enhance or change the notion of the wine’s flavor profile.
- Engage in discussions with fellow tasters to share views, which may broaden the appreciation and understanding of different wines.

What should I look for when tasting wine?
When tasting wine, search for a quantity of key components: appearance (color and clarity), aroma (fruits, herbs, and spices), flavor (sweetness, acidity, tannins), and texture (body and mouthfeel). Additionally, consider the wine's finish, which is the lingering style after swallowing. All these elements contribute to the wine's total profile.
How do I know if a wine is sweet quality?
Good quality wine usually has stability amongst its parts, that means that acidity, tannins, sweetness, and alcohol work harmoniously collectively. Look for complexity in flavors and aromas and an extended, nice finish. Quality wines additionally sometimes exhibit distinct characteristics reflecting their varietal and area.

Is it important to use specific glassware for wine tasting?
Sure, using specific glassware enhances the wine tasting experience. i was reading this Appropriate glasses can influence the aroma and flavor notion. For instance, a Bordeaux glass is designed to boost full-bodied pink wines by permitting oxygen to interact with them, while a narrower flute is ideal for sparkling wines to preserve carbonation.

What are some common wine tasting errors to avoid?
Widespread wine tasting mistakes embody not properly cleaning your palate between wines, serving wines at incorrect temperatures, and overlooking the significance of the glass shape. Additionally, being overly influenced by others' opinions can cloud your individual tasting experience; all the time trust your personal palate.
